摘要:
对太湖典型湖区水体中的胶体态痕量金属进行了定量分析.结果表明,太湖春季水体中胶体态Cu,Zn,Pb,Fe,Mn和Cd的浓度分别为0.46-0.86μg·l-1,2.06-8.24μg·l-1,2.62-3.70μg·l-1,3.48-24.79μg·l-1,0.31-1.62μg·l-1和6.71-17.94ng·l-1,平均分别占各自总溶解态(<1μm)的22.3%,26.3%,20·7%,58.9%,40.4%和59.2%,而胶体态Cu,Pb,Fe,Mn和Cd平均分别占各自总量的17.4%,19.1%,55.1%,1.98%和52.8%.
Abstract:
Colloidal trace metals in the waters of lake Taihu were analyzed quantitatively. Results showed that contents of colloidal trace metals in lake Taihu were 0.46-0.86μg·l-1(22.3%)of the totally dissolved partition for Cu, 2.06-8.24μg·l-1(26.3%)for Zn, 2.62-3.70μg·l-1(20.7%)for Pb, 3.48-24.79μg·l-1(58.9%)for Fe, 0.31-1.62μg·l-1(40.4%)for Mn and 6.71-17.94ng·l-1(59.2%)for Cd. And averagely, the colloidal Cu, Pb, Fe, Mn, and Cd occupied 17.4%, 19.1%, 55.1%, 1.98% and 52.8% of their total contents in lake water respectively.
